CLEVRTEX是由牛津大学的视觉几何组创建的一个用于无监督多对象分割的新基准数据集。该数据集包含50000个合成场景,每个场景包含3到10个具有多样形状、纹理和基于物理渲染材料的物体。此外,还有一个包含10000张图像的测试集,使用25种不同的材料。CLEVRTEX旨在通过增加视觉场景的复杂性,推动无监督多对象分割方法的发展,特别是在处理真实世界图像中的纹理和复杂光照效果方面。数据集还包括深度、法线、阴影和因子变化等多种元数据,以及用于从头生成数据集的代码。
CLEVRTEX is a novel benchmark dataset for unsupervised multi-object segmentation, created by the Visual Geometry Group at the University of Oxford. It contains 50,000 synthetic scenes, each comprising 3 to 10 objects with diverse shapes, textures, and physically-based rendered materials. Additionally, there is a test set consisting of 10,000 images that uses 25 distinct materials. CLEVRTEX aims to advance the development of unsupervised multi-object segmentation methods by increasing the complexity of visual scenes, particularly in handling textures and complex lighting effects in real-world images. The dataset also includes various metadata such as depth maps, normal maps, shadows, and factor variations, as well as the code for generating the dataset from scratch.
